Technologic Classroom Vs. Sit in Classroom

Everyone believes that if technology is advancing then why can’t we as humans advance in the ways that we learn, understand, or work in the world as it moves forward.  I’m all for this but I also feel that there are certain things you can advance with people and certain things that should be still used that has been working for many years now.  School are all about modernizing there equipment and finding new programs and software to help students learn the material that they feel the teachers are not teaching.  They feel that software programs will help students understand and comprehend the material easier through a graphic interface rather than by word of mouth of the teacher or through the classroom books. 
The program that school are turning to is Cognitive Tutor which has been seen to work but for the price of it, it seems not worth it to schools that don’t have the budget for it.  Some schools Cognitive Tutor has been seen to not work as well, but that just means that different schools have different students that learn differently or see this program as something different.  Although the program is able to read strengths and weaknesses of the individuals being worked with, it allows student to easily just sit and pick answers until they arrive at the right answer instead of making the students try to learn and figure out the right answer for themselves.
These types of online programs are not only seen in high school but many colleges are turning to more online programs and classes.  They feel that internet and online classes are the future of schooling and that it will be easier for the students to learn at home in a relaxed environment. But coming from  a personal experience I have seen students take online courses because they are easier to take, fake, and receive a grade for half of the work they would have been doing in a real class situation. 
Online courses and software programs are seen as the right choice for the future of schooling but some things in life just work better the basic way.  I feel there are certain times that programs and software should be used and other times the basic classroom learning environment is the better choice for learning and comprehending a topic.
